The Land Rover Range Rover Sport, often referred to simply as the Range Rover Sport, is a distinguished luxury SUV renowned for its blend of performance and versatility. Manufactured by the British automaker Land Rover, a brand with a rich history dating back to 1948, the Range Rover Sport exemplifies the company's commitment to engineering excellence and off-road capability. Introduced in 2005, this model has evolved through multiple generations, each featuring advanced technology and refined design. Its core features include a powerful engine lineup, sophisticated all-wheel-drive systems, and a luxurious interior crafted for comfort and convenience. With its combination of rugged durability and refined elegance, the Range Rover Sport remains a popular choice among those seeking a versatile vehicle that excels both on and off the road.
